After years of dealing with almost daily vomit and hairballs from our short haired, but extremely moulty, tabby cat, I googled hairball supplements and Royal Canin Hairball Care came up in my search. I decided to try it and it was a success with immediate effect. It also seemed to improve my cat's skin too, as she was prone to dandruff which seemed to clear up as well. We've now been using it for probably 6 or 7 years and our cat is a healthy 13 years old!
